Description

With an intention to create a supportive and nourishing environment for entrepreneurs, IIT Hyderabad (IITH) has come up with an Endowment Fund for Startup support. The initiative is to build an endowment needing a fund of Rs. 1-2 Cr per startup or in part for a particular year. The returns arising out of the endowment will provide seed grant to the startups. The support in the name of the donor will be helping faculty and students build fast-growing companies.

The thrust areas at the Incubator are Artificial Intelligence, Aerospace, Telecommunication, Digital Manufacturing, Chip Design, Sensors, IT, Bio-Medical, Automotive, Advanced Materials, Energy, Flexible Electronics, and Other Emerging Technologies.

The idea is to provide the necessary facilities to these startup companies, along with guidance and mentoring by the faculty members of IITH and experts from the industry, to develop a robust ecosystem for entrepreneurship.

Selection process:

Any deep-tech start up is eligible to apply. The appointed committee will evaluate the applications and offer the grants.

  1. Interested entrepreneurs or startups who want to avail the facilities of the incubator need to send an 'Expression of Interest' by mail to IITH with the startup information regarding the product/ area of choice.
  2. The candidate(s) have to submit their proposals (Technical and Business Model) to IITH in a prescribed format.
  3. On processing of the forms, the startup needs to pitch to the Admission Committee describing the technology.
  4. Upon receiving the feedback from the Admission Committee, the candidate will need to sign Equity and Facilities Agreements which will be signed with IITH on being recommended by the Admission Committee.

Apart from the above-mentioned, selected startups need to submit PAN, TAN, GSTN, Registered address, and allied details.

Naming the startup support by the donor

  1. The selected startup will be given a support of Rs. 5-10 Lakhs. The startup support is proposed to be set up as an endowment, and the returns earned at an average of 5% would support the students.
  2. Apart from this the donor may contribute Rs. 5-10 Lakhs towards the startup support, as the endowment would take a year to yield the returns.

Validity of the naming right:

The naming right will be for a period of 10 years’ subject to extension on additional top-up contributions to sustain the infrastructure. This will be based on mutual agreements.
